About CompX

Compx International Inc is a manufacturer of security products. Its security products are used in recreational transportation, postal, office & institutional furniture, cabinetry, tool storage, healthcare, and a variety of other industries. Also, it is engaged in the manufacturing of stainless steel exhaust systems, gauges, throttle controls, and trim tabs for the recreational marine industry. The company's operating segment includes Security Products and Marine Components. The company generates maximum revenue from the Security Products segment, which manufactures mechanical and electrical cabinet locks and other locking mechanisms. Its geographical segments are the United States, Canada, Mexico, and others, of which the United States accounts for the vast majority of revenue.

CompX Financials

CompX reported last fiscal year revenue of $158M and EBITDA of $26M.

In the same fiscal year, CompX generated $48M in gross profit, $26M in EBITDA, and $19M in net income.


CompX P&L

In the most recent fiscal year, CompX reported revenue of $158M and EBITDA of $26M.

CompX is profitable as of last fiscal year, with gross margin of 30%, EBITDA margin of 17%, and net margin of 12%.
